Baxter International · Model Mini Infuser 300XL
The Mini-InfuserTM System is designed for controlled intermittent administration of intravenous medication. The system includes standard disposable syringes, Microbore extension sets, and the Mini-InfuserTM 300XL syringe pump. This battery operated device provides ultimate control over both drug dosage and rate of administration. The Mini-InfuserTM System provides reproducible, defined drug infusion rates and, when used properly, is safe, dependable and practical. The Mini-InfuserTM System accepts B-D and Monoject disposable syringes of various sizes (5-60cc).

Should a battery with the minimum contact diameter (.51 inches) be placed on the battery spring (.53 inches), an electrical circuit will not be completed and the Mini-Infuser will not operate. The reason being that the Mini-Infuser Battery Spring has a flat contact that measures .53 inches .01 inches on the inner diameter of the spring coil. The extension sets contain microbore female luers that may crack during use, resulting in leakage of medication or incomplete delivery of medication.
